Many critical applications need more accuracy and speed in the decision making process. Data mining scholars developed set of artificial automated tools to enhance the entire decisions based on type of application. Phishing is one of the most critical application needs for high accuracy and speed in decision making when a malicious webpage impersonates as legitimate webpage to acquire secret information from the user. In this paper, we proposed a new Association Classification (AC) algorithm as an artificial automated tool to increase the accuracy level of the classification process that aims to discover any malicious webpage. An Intelligent Association Classification (IAC) algorithm developed in this article by employing the Harmonic Mean measure instead of the support and confidence measure to solve the estimation problem in these measures and discovering hidden pattern not generated by the existing AC algorithms. Our algorithm compared with four well-known AC algorithm in terms of accuracy, F1, Precision, Recall and execution time. The experiments and the visualization process show that the IAC algorithm outperformed the others in all cases and emphasize on the importance of the general and specific rules in the classification process

As an Educational institutions need to have more knowledge, in evaluating, designing and making decisions. Where from such knowledge can be obtained from the data stored in the operational activities of educational institutions databases into the data warehose, so it can be used as a support in the decision making process. Data Warehouse has a major role in the provision of strategic information that can be used to meet the needs of management in a business context. This study examines the development of the data warehouse to the data of new admissions to the STIE Binaniaga Bogor, which can dig up important information that can help retrieval strategic decision to support promotional activities at the STIE Binaniaga Bogor. The final goal of this study was to produce a design of a data warehouse that can support the needs of management in making decisions by providing strategic information on new admissions, which produces a summary of information that is accurate and useful as input to determine strategies for promotion.

IoT and the Cloud are among the most disruptive changes in the way we use data today. These changes have not significantly influenced practices in condition monitoring for shipping. This is partly due to the cost of continuous data transmission. Several vessels are already equipped with a network of sensors. However, continuous monitoring is often not utilised and onshore visibility is obscured. Edge computing is a promising solution but there is a challenge sustaining the required accuracy for predictive maintenance. We investigate the use of IoT systems and Edge computing, evaluating the impact of the proposed solution on the decision making process. Data from a sensor and the NASA-IMS open repository were used to show the effectiveness of the proposed system and to evaluate it in a realistic maritime application. The results demonstrate our real-time dynamic intelligent reduction of transmitted data volume by without sacrificing specificity or sensitivity in decision making. The output of the Decision Support System fully corresponds to the monitored system's actual operating condition and the output when the raw data are used instead. The results demonstrate that the proposed more efficient approach is just as effective for the decision making process.

Background: Hospital Statistic can be applied as a measurement tool of service quality by the hospital and as a concern for decision-making. Barber Johnson Graphic (BJG) can be used as an information source in decision-making process. Barber Johnson indicators are BOR, LOS, TOI, BTO to measure beds utilization efficiency. RS PKU Muhammadiyah Yogyakarta has employed computerized Barber Johnson Graphic, however, in 2015 the graphics did not indicate efficiency. Objective: To analyze the efficiency of beds management based on BJG in RS PKU Muhammadiyah Yogyakarta in 2015. Methods: This study was descriptive qualitative with cross sectional approach. Result: RS PKU Muhammadiyah Yogyakarta has been using computerized system to collect and process data of daily inpatient census, and to present hospital indicators with BJG. Based on BJG comparison between wards, it showed that Arafah ward presented efficient area with the value of hospital indicators were BOR= 76.14%, LOS= 5.02, TOI= 1,57, and BTO= 55,38. Whereas the least efficient area is showed by IMC ward with the value of hospital indicators were BOR= 46.81%, LOS= 14.59, TOI=16.57, and BTO= 11,71. Conclusion: Beds management in RS PKU Muhammadiyah Yogyakarta has employed computerized system. BJG showed that Arafah ward was the most efficient ward in bed management, and IMC is the least efficient in bed management. Keywords: Efficiency, Beds Management, Barber Johnson Graphic.

The paper substantiates the statement that decision-making process during development of process flow for manufacture of ship structures can be automated using an information model of a ship structure. In order to create an automated approach to the decision-making process during development of process flow, an analysis of the decision-making process has been carried out, a unified process algorithm has been developed and a flow diagram for development of a process flow for manufacturing a hull structure has been built. The interrelation of various factors has been analyzed, such as: goals for development of the given process flow, parameters of the process flow, options for the process solution and types of process operations. An example has been given of selecting a process flow in a specific case when cutting hull parts using various ways, and a method has been determined that corresponds to the goals set. The article proposes the concept of an information model of a ship's hull structure, which involves the use of a 3D model of the structure and a set of databases, including a standard framing of hull stiffening members, process data, regulatory and reference documentation, process operations.

This article investigates the decision-making process in the French bicameral legislature: the navette system. In this system, the legislation shuttles between the two houses until agreement is reached or until a stopping rule is applied. We examine the interaction between upper and lower houses as a bargaining game with complete and one-sided incomplete information.The complete information model permits us to evaluate the political implications of the navette's various institutional features (where the bill is first introduced, number of iterations, final veto power, etc.). The incomplete information approach permits us to predict the duration of the navette process. Data from the French Fifth Republic in the 1959–86 period corroborate the conclusions of the model. Because the navette system is the most commonly used method of decision making in bicameral legislatures, the model can be usefully generalized to other countries.

A large number of medical errors occurring in hospitals happen in the diagnostic process, such as the use of outmoded tests and the failure to perform on test results, leading to delays in the diagnosis. Thus, fast and efficient access to the patients' exams and test results is essential to provide them adequate treatment. This need demands solving problems that exist during this process of consulting the results in order to reduce clinical risk. Therefore, an analysis of the problems in the visualization process of the exams in Centro Hospitalar do Porto was carried out, leading to the development of a new platform - AIDA-MCDT, whose main objective was to fill the gaps verified, making the access to exams' results more efficient and intuitive. This platform has significantly improved the system's usability, including several features designed to help healthcare professionals make decisions more quickly and securely.

Taking into consideration the fact that nowadays ethics regarding the accounting profession constitutes one of the most discussed issues all over the world this paper aims to study the impact of organizational variables in the ethical decision-making process of Albanian accountants. Based on the previous researches made mainly in developed countries and as in Albania researches regarding this discipline are extremely rare in this study four organizational variables will be considered:Code of Ethics, industry type, organization size and ethical climate.A sample of about one hundred management accountants who work in Albanian organizations was chosed and they were asked to fill a questionarie regarding these variables and their impact in the ethical decision-making process. Data were entered and processed in SPSS and concluded that these factors have no significant in the ethical decision-making process of the accountants. This study represents a simple contribution for our country as we have an emerging economy for which understanding the factors that influence the ethical decision-making process is crucial.
